On July 29, 2005, before filing this proceeding, the petitioner filed a similar declaratory judgment action in the Supreme Court, Suffolk County. That action, which has five respondents in common with this proceeding, is still pending.

The pleadings in both matters herein show that both arise out of the same alleged actionable wrongs (see White Light Prods. v On The Scene Prods., supra). Additionally, there is substantial identity of the parties, and the nature of the relief sought is substantially the same (see Matter of Schaller v Vacco, supra; White Light Prods. v On The Scene Prods., supra). As a result, there is no reason to continue two matters rather than just one (see Kent Dev. Co. v Liccione, 37 NY2d 899 [1975]; JC Mfg. v NPI Elec., supra at 506).
In light of our determination, we need not reach the parties’ remaining contentions. Cozier, J.P., Krausman, Goldstein and Skelos, JJ., concur.
